Crazy Bear restaurant in London's Fitzrovia became a local landmark almost as soon as it opened. The madly stylish interior – including its supercool basement bar area – is Art Deco inspired and is one sexy setting for first dates as well as a super spot for groups of friends to gather. The menu
… seems to cover half of Asia, with sushi, sashimi, dim sum, pad Thai, Thai curries and Chinese stir-fried dishes. The tasting menus are a great way for groups to sample the best flavours, or purist diners can stick to a single cuisine. Anything goes here. The atmosphere is 'party' and the super and award-winning cocktail menu goes a long way toward lift-off.
